The Idaho Department of Health & Welfare in Caldwell is seeking a Resources and Services Navigator for the CYFS program. You will work with community partners to develop plans that promote stability, self-sufficiency, health, and safety, facilitating family support so children can remain at home or with relatives.
This full-time role offers hourly pay of $21.25–$21.42 and a robust benefits package including leave, retirement plans, life and disability insurance, and potential telecommuting.
